The spectacular arc by writer Mike Carey and artist Jae Lee continued a proud tradition by introducing the First Family of comics to the Ultimate Universe a deadly new villain, the Thinker.
"The Fantastic Four really have stepped off the edge of the superhero genre into actual myth. Writing them feels like adding a single brick to a wall that's already way up out of the atmosphere,” Carey said in a Marvel press release. “And in their Ultimate versions, you get the added weirdness of adding bricks to the base of the wall, rather than the top. It was a huge blast."
Marvel Editor in Chief Joe Quesada proclaimed, "This is really turning out to be the year of the Fab Four, not the Beatles of course but the Fantastic Four. Not only are the FF certified movie stars, not only is the Straczynski FF a certifiable hit, but Ultimate FF issues 19-20 by Mike Carey and Jae Lee are certifiably SOLD OUT! Mike and Jae did astellar job with this two issue fill in arc and fans and retailers have noticed, kudos to the entire team!"
